Speech-Language Pathology Schools in Mississippi
77 Speech-Language Pathology students earned their degrees in the state in 2022-2023.
As a degree choice, Speech-Language Pathology is the 147th most popular major in the state.
Education Levels of Speech-Language Pathology Majors in Mississippi
Speech-Language Pathology majors in the state tend to have the following degree levels:
| Education Level | Number of Grads |
|---|---|
| Bachelor’s Degree | 42 |
| Master’s Degree | 26 |
| Associate Degree | 9 |

Racial Distribution
The racial distribution of speech-language pathology majors in Mississippi is as follows:
- Asian: 0.0%
- Black or African American: 16.9%
- Hispanic or Latino: 0.0%
- White: 80.5%
- Non-Resident Alien: 0.0%
- Other Races: 2.6%
Jobs for Speech-Language Pathology Grads in Mississippi
3,320 people in the state and 346,380 in the nation are employed in jobs related to speech-language pathology.
Wages for Speech-Language Pathology Jobs in Mississippi
In this state, speech-language pathology grads earn an average of $64,560. Nationwide, they make an average of $80,700.
